/* 
================================
Skin styles for DotNetNuke
================================
*/   

.HeaderText a.HeaderText, a.HeaderText:link, a.HeaderText:visited, a.HeaderText:active
{
	font-family:Tahoma;
	font-size:12px;
	color: #3E78B4;
	margin-left:10px;
	padding-left:10px;
	text-decoration:none;
}
.FooterTd
{
	padding-left:8px;
}
.FooterText
{
	font-family:Tahoma;
	font-size:12px;
	color: #111;
	text-decoration:none;
}


.logol
{
	background-image:url(logo_l.gif);
	cursor:hand;
	height:115px;
	width:230px;
}
.logolsmall
{
	background-image:url(logo_l_s.gif);
	cursor:hand;
	height:50px;
	width:230px;
}

.logor
{
	background-image:url(logo_r.jpg);
	height:115px;
	width:453px;
	background-position: right bottom
}
.logorsmall
{
	background-image:url(logo_r_s.gif);
	height:50px;
	width:453px;
	background-position: right top
}
.pagemaster {
	width: 100%;
	height: 100%;	
}
.skinmaster {
	height: 100%;
}
.skinheader 
{
	height:75px;
	padding: 0px 0px 0px 0px;
}
.skingradient {
	BACKGROUND-IMAGE: url(n_left_corner_up.gif); HEIGHT:0px;
}
.controlpanel {
	width: 100%;
	background-color: #DDDDDD;
}
.toppane {
	width: 100%;
	background-color: transparent;
	padding-left: 6px;
	padding-right: 4px;
	padding-top: 6px;
}
.leftpane {
	width: 175px;
	background-color:Transparent;
	margin-top:60px;
	padding-top:6px;
	padding-bottom:6px;
	margin-bottom:6px;
}
.leftpane {
	width: 175px;
	background-color:Transparent;
	padding-bottom:6px;
	margin-bottom:6px;
}


.contentmidpane {
	background-color: transparent;
	padding-left: 6px;
	padding-right: 4px;
	padding-top: 0px;
	padding-bottom:6px;
}

.contentpane {
	width: 100%;
	background-color: transparent;
	padding-left: 6px;
	padding-right: 4px;
	padding-top: 0px;
	padding-bottom:6px;
}
.rightpane {
	width: 175px;
	background-color: transparent;
	padding-left: 6px;
	padding-right: 4px;
	padding-top: 6px;
}
.bottompane {
	width: 100%;
	background-color: transparent;
	padding-left: 6px;
	padding-right: 4px;
	padding-top: 6px;
}


.MainMenu_MenuContainer {	WIDTH: 173px; BACKGROUND-COLOR:  Transparent;cursor:hand;}/*.MainMenu_MenuBar {	WIDTH: 173px; CURSOR: hand;}*/.MainMenu_MenuItem
{
	border-right: 0px;
	padding-right: 30px;
	border-color:Black;
	padding-left: 16px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    COLOR: #454e6e;
    FONT-FAMILY: "Arial";
    background-image: url(bg_leftmenu02.gif);
	padding-bottom: 0px;
	border-left: 0px;
	color: #6a6a6a;
	padding-top: 0px;
	border-bottom: 0px;
	height: 20px;
}.MainMenu_MenuItemSel {	    background-image: url(bg_leftmenu01.gif);}.MainMenu_Idle {	PADDING-RIGHT: 0px; 	PADDING-LEFT: 10px;     F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    COLOR: #454e6e;
    FONT-FAMILY: "Arial";	PADDING-BOTTOM: 0px; 	PADDING-TOP: 0px; 	HEIGHT: 22px}.MainMenu_Selected {	PADDING-RIGHT: 0px; 	PADDING-LEFT: 10px; 	F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    COLOR: #5b86ba;
    LETTER-SPACING: 0px;
    TEXT-DECORATION: none;	PADDING-BOTTOM: 0px; PADDING-TOP: 0px; HEIGHT: 22px}.MainMenu_Active {	PADDING-RIGHT: 0px; 	PADDING-LEFT: 10px; 	FONT-WEIGHT: bold;     COLOR: black;
    FONT-FAMILY: "Arial";    PADDING-BOTTOM: 0px;  PADDING-TOP: 0px; HEIGHT: 22px}.MainMenu_MenuArrow {	DISPLAY: none}.MainMenu_MenuRootArrow
{
	display: none;
}.MainMenu_MenuIcon {	DISPLAY: none}
.StandardButton     {
    background: #AAAAAA none; 
    color: #FFFFFF;
    font-family:Verdana, sans-serif; 
    font-size: 11px;
    font-weight: normal;
}
.TreeViewMenu {
	width: 175px;
	background-color: #DDDDDD;
	BORDER-RIGHT: #8F9092 1px solid; 
	BORDER-TOP: #8F9092 1px solid; 
	BORDER-LEFT: #8F9092 1px solid; 
	BORDER-BOTTOM: #8F9092 1px solid; 
	moz-border-radius-bottomleft: 15px; 
	moz-border-radius-bottomright: 15px; 
	moz-border-radius-topleft: 3px; 
	moz-border-radius-topright: 3px
}
.TreeViewMenu_Header {
	BACKGROUND-IMAGE: url(gradient_LtGray.jpg);
}

.Head   {
    font-family: Tahoma, Arial, Helvetica;
    font-size:  18px;
    font-weight:  normal;
    color: #333333;
}
.ShitemCell
{
	text-align: center;
	width:30px;
	height:20px;
	vertical-align:middle;
}
.Shitem 
{
	
	MARGIN-RIGHT: 11px;
	height: 11px;
	width: 11px
}.ASRRightCorner{	width: 202px;	}.ButtonEnter {background:url(btn_back.gif);	background-repeat:repeat;	border: 1px; 	width:90px;	height:20px;	cursor:hand;	FONT-WEIGHT: bold;     COLOR: black;
    FONT-FAMILY: "Arial";	font-size:12px;		}/*MENU*//**/.MenuHtml a{	padding-bottom:5px;	font-size: 13px;	font-family:Tahoma;	font-weight: bold;	color: #777;	text-decoration:none;	padding-left: 10px	}.MenuHtml a:hover{	padding-bottom:5px;	font-size: 13px;	font-weight: bold;	font-family:Tahoma;	color: #777;	}.MenuHtml a:visited{	padding-bottom:5px;	font-size: 13px;	font-weight: bold;	font-family:Tahoma;	color: #777;	}.MenuHtml {	border:solid 1px #b5b5b5;	width:170px;	padding-left:5px;	padding-bottom: 5px;	padding-top: 5px;	padding-right:5px;	background-color: #ededed }.logoTender{	text-align: center}.TimeStyle{	FONT-WEIGHT: bold; 	FONT-SIZE: 12px; 	COLOR: black; 	BACKGROUND-COLOR: #ddd; 	TEXT-ALIGN: right;	border-style:ridge;}.TenderHeader{	font-size: 18px;	font-weight: bold;	font-family:Tahoma;	color: #111;	}.TenderSeparator{	background-color:#dcdcdc;		height:2px;}.TenderSubTable{	margin-top:0px;}a.TenderLink, a.TenderLink:visited, a.TenderLink:link
{
	font-weight: bold;
	font-size: 13px;
	font-family: tahoma;
	text-decoration:none;

} 

 a.TenderLink:hover, .TenderLink
{
	font-weight: bold;
	font-size: 13px;
	font-family: tahoma;
	text-decoration:none;
} 
a.PrivateFilesLink, a.PrivateFilesLink:visited, a.PrivateFilesLink:link
{
	font-weight: bold;
	font-size: 14px;
	font-family: tahoma;
	text-decoration:underline;
 color:Red;

} 

 a.PrivateFilesLink:hover, .PrivateFilesLink
{
	font-weight: bold;
	font-size: 14px;
	font-family: tahoma;
	text-decoration:underline;
	color:Red;
} .BidTable{	padding: 8px 8px 8px 8px;	border-right: #dcdcdc 1px solid;
	border-top: #dcdcdc 1px solid;
	border-left: #dcdcdc 1px solid;
	border-bottom: #dcdcdc 1px solid;
	}.TActiveTd{	padding-top:12px;}.TActiveTd2{	padding-top:12px;	padding-left:30px;}.TActiveTd3{	padding-left:30px;}